<script> // 获取信息 var username; var password; var aiHao; function formCherk(){ username = $("#username").value; password = $("#password").value; aiHao = $(".aiHao").value; console.log(username + " " + password); // 校验 // 不符合 if (username == null || username == ""){ alert("姓名不能为空"); return false; } if(password == null || password == ""){ alert("密码不能为空"); return false; } var cherked = false; $(".aiHao").each(function(){ if($(this).prop("cherked")){ cherked = true; return false; } }); if(!cherked){ alert("请选择兴趣爱好"); return false; } return true; } </script>改成正确代码
时间: 2024-01-27 13:06:21 浏览: 140
jQuery分别获取选中的复选框值的示例
把代码中的 `$` 符号替换成 `jQuery`,并且修改获取元素属性值的方式为 `.val()`,最终代码如下:
```
<script>
// 获取信息
var username;
var password;
var aiHao;
function formCherk() {
username = jQuery("#username").val();
password = jQuery("#password").val();
aiHao = jQuery(".aiHao").val();
console.log(username + " " + password);
// 校验
// 不符合
if (username == null || username == "") {
alert("姓名不能为空");
return false;
}
if (password == null || password == "") {
alert("密码不能为空");
return false;
}
var cherked = false;
jQuery(".aiHao").each(function () {
if (jQuery(this).prop("checked")) {
cherked = true;
return false;
}
});
if (!cherked) {
alert("请选择兴趣爱好");
return false;
}
return true;
}
</script>
```
阅读全文